Watching yesterday’s rivalry game between Utah & BYU made me think of the many rivalry games I’ve either covered or been to as a fan. In college football, I’ve been to a zillion University of Georgia games. UGA vs. Auburn was wild ‘tween the hedges or Down on the Plains.
UGA vs. Ga Tech is always spirited. Clemson & Georgia had a nice series going for years. But, you can’t beat UGA & Florida, the "World's Largest Outdoor Cocktail Party."
Others, UGA & South Carolina & South Carolina & Clemson, Marshall & West Virginia, Texas vs. Texas A&M.
In the NFL, the Falcons had a great rivalry with the 49ers for years when the two teams were in the NFC West. The Birds still duke it out with the Saints every year. Yes, I remember Big Ben Right featuring Steve Bartkowski hitting Alfred Jackson with a “Hail Mary” pass to beat the Saints in 1978.
In college hoops, I’ve covered some great games between Kentucky & Louisville, Indiana & Kentucky, North Carolina & NC State, North Carolina & Duke.
I know I’m leaving out a few others but that’s an impressive list.
Ohh yah, Braves and Dodgers when the two were in the National League West.
